L806 SNH is a 1994 Rover Mini in Red with a 1,275cc petrol engine. This vehicle has been through 24 MOT tests with a personal pass rate of 54.2%.
Across all 1994 Rover Mini models, the average MOT pass rate is 64.8% with a typical mileage of 53,447 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Rover Mini fails its MOT is subframe mounting prescribed area is excessively corroded, accounting for 32,036 recorded failures. If you're considering buying L806 SNH, it's worth having these areas checked by a mechanic before committing.
The Rover Mini typically stays on UK roads for around 47 years. At 32 years old, this Rover Mini is well into its expected lifespan but still has years ahead.
